Examples
Embodiment 1
[0063] The invention provides a heat storage material, comprising the following components in mass percentage: calcium hydroxide (70%), potassium hydroxide (10%), graphite (20%); the conversion temperature is 320 degrees, and the conversion reaction heat is 1010J / g. After 10 heat storage and release cycles, the heat of reaction was 995 J / g. The heat storage rate is increased by about 16 times.
Embodiment 2
[0065] The invention provides a heat storage material, comprising the following components in mass percentage: calcium hydroxide (75%), sodium hydroxide (20%), graphite (5%); the conversion temperature is 330 degrees, and the conversion reaction heat is 1050J / g. After 10 heat storage and release cycles, the heat of reaction was 998 J / g. The heat storage rate is increased by about 16 times.
Embodiment 3
[0067] The invention provides a heat storage material, comprising the following components in mass percentage: calcium hydroxide (75%), sodium hydroxide hydrate (20%), graphene (5%); conversion temperature 330 degrees, conversion reaction heat It is 1180J / g. After 10 heat storage and release cycles, the heat of reaction was 1070 J / g. The heat storage rate is increased by about 11 times.
